After writing the post about the anniversaries that fall on 28th February I had an opportunity to look in the BTP Hisotry Group Archive. There isn't much about Stechford, only a couple of newspaper items. But there was also this letter from the Coroner pointing to the high quality of statement taking. These days such an incident would have attracted a much larger inquiry but in 1967 the work of a few officers in investigating the incident and establishing the underlying reasons was crucial and, as demonstrated by the letter, essential for the purposes of a public hearing.
Letter from HM Coroner to BTP Divisional Commander re investigation into the Stechford Railway accident 1967. Ref BTPHG D/Stech
